“Amazing and impressive” were the words BCP Council’s Leader used to describe her first visit to BCHA.

Councillor Vikki Slade visited the charitable housing trust’s BCHA Learn centre in Palmerston Road, Boscombe on national Employability Day (30 June) to meet staff, learners and tutors.
For the last 50 years, BCHA has been providing a diverse range of housing support and learning centres for socially excluded people across the South West.
Through its BCHA Learn arm, the organisation supports hundreds of people each year through small group programmes.
Courses include those which help improve employability and mental health and wellbeing, give an introduction to volunteering, offer qualifications and develop skills for work or further education.
